Across the globe, jade has special meanings! In China, it's a symbol of wisdom, courage, and loyalty. π₯
It's often associated with royalty and is an important part of Chinese culture. In
New Zealand, MΔori people use jade, or "pounamu," to make tools and ornaments, believing it holds spiritual significance. π³πΏ In the Americas, both the Maya and Aztecs utilized jade for masks and jewelry, symbolizing the life force. πΏ
These cultural aspects show how jade connects people around the world, reflecting their history, beliefs, and artistry!
